Richards, Layton & Finger is pleased to announce that 12 associates of the firm have been admitted to the Delaware bar. The lawyers were admitted to practice in the State of Delaware by the Delaware Supreme Court in a ceremony today in Dover. “Today represents the culmination of years of hard work and dedication, and we congratulate these talented young lawyers on their outstanding achievement,” said Greg Varallo, president of Richards Layton. “We look forward to the contributions I know they’ll make to our firm, our clients, and our community.” Listed by practice area, the new Richards Layton associates and the law schools from which they graduated are: Alternative Entities Danny Ho Cornell Law School Lucas Whited University of Iowa College of Law Bankruptcy & Corporate Restructuring Sarah Silveira Antonin Scalia Law School George Mason University Commercial Transactions Megan Woodward Vanderbilt University Law School Corporate Advisory & Governance Ryan Salem Pennsylvania State University School of Law Corporate Litigation Nicole Henry University of Virginia School of Law Ryan Konstanzer University of Notre Dame Law School Emily Letcher George Washington University School of Law Megan O’Connor Georgetown University Law Center Tyre Tindall University of California Berkeley School of Law Corporate Trust & Agency Services Matthew Ady Emory University School of Law Madeleine Jolles University of Pennsylvania School of Law
